Types of Dubai Visa we offer for Maldives Citizens
96-Hour Transit Visa: Ideal if you have a layover in Dubai for less than 4 days. No hotel booking is required.
14 Days Visa: Suitable for short getaways to explore Dubai's key attractions. Offers a single entry within 60 days of issuance.
30 Days Visa: Provides adequate time to experience all that Dubai has to offer, including desert safaris and cultural explorations.
60 Days Visa: Offers the most flexibility for longer stays, allowing you to explore Dubai at your own pace and potentially make side trips to other parts of the UAE.
On-Arrival Visa: Available for Maldivian citizens arriving at Dubai International Airport, valid for 30 days. This option requires a pre-arranged visa sponsor and incurs a higher fee.
Visa Extension: In some cases, you can extend your Dubai visa for an additional 30 or 60 days.
